Arby fancies Real – could Heinze swap?

Alvaro Arbeloa admits he would be lying if he said he would be at Liverpool next season.

The ball is firmly in Arbeloa’s court.  We understand there is a 3 year contract on the table at Anfield for Arbeloa to sign but he has so far refused to put his pen to paper.  Speaking to Marca, Liverpool’s left back said:

“It fills me with pride that Real Madrid would look at me. I’m flattered – it’s a great project with the return of Florentino (Perez).”

“I would be lying if I said I was sure to start the season with Liverpool.”

It seems clear that Arbeloa is waiting for an offer that is acceptable to Liverpool. The player’s contract is due to expire next summer and he could sign a pre-contract deal for nothing from January.

And Liverpool could make a deal with Madrid which includes Gabriel Heinze.  Liverpool will be looking to replace Sami Hyypia in some way this summer and we may elect to take the option of the player plus cash for Arbeloa. The Times reports that the reds and Chelsea have joined Spurs in looking at the player.

Rafa unsuccesfully tried to land Gabriel Heinze in 2007 when Manchester United refused to sell the player to Liverpool.
